Map and directions to Meridian in New Orleans, Louisiana

Driving Directions

Follow the driving directions below to reach The Meridian in New Orleans, Louisiana.

Meridian

750 S Norman C Francis Pkwy New Orleans, LA 70119

504-867-7064

Office Hours


9:00am - 5:00pm
9:00am - 2:00pm
Closed